On average across the year,
no, New Jersey, United States is not hotter than
Marietta, Georgia
.
New Jersey, United States has an average temperature of 13°C/55°F and Marietta, Georgia has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F.
New Jersey, United States's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F, which is not hotter than Marietta, Georgia's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F).
On average across the year, yes, New Jersey, United States is colder than Marietta, Georgia . New Jersey, United States has an average minimum temperature of 8°C/46°F and Marietta, Georgia has an average minimum temperature of 11°C/52°F.
On average across the year,
no, New Jersey, United States has less rain than
Marietta, Georgia. New Jersey, United States has an average annual rainfall of 1388mm and Marietta, Georgia has an average annual rainfall of 1445mm.
New Jersey, United States's wettest month is August, with an average monthly rainfall of 155mm, which is wetter than Marietta, Georgia's wettest month (December, with an average monthly rainfall of 151mm).
